Output 9421d17492bf96f82153ea8c453d314c42d64c96859667eefd2a2fa5426f3f1e:14

value
33505
script pubkey
OP_0 OP_PUSHBYTES_20 9aa31e246ecad8495ffa754e404d683bc6434061
address
bc1qn233ufrwetvyjhl6w48yqntg80ryxsrp5uphmh
transaction
9421d17492bf96f82153ea8c453d314c42d64c96859667eefd2a2fa5426f3f1e
confirmations
29029
spent
true